Stealing Time from the Faulty Plan by ThunderBurn published on 2011-12-03T05:30:47Z This is a song we wrote twice. We have a few of those actually...where we have an idea and revisit it later, sometimes years later. This first time was the same session as A Song I Heard the Ocean Sing, Oct 2003 in Vermont. This was a poem of quiet desperation that my friend Scott Herman and I emailed to each other when we were deep in work-misery. Trey turned it into a cool jam, and then later (the next time we rearranged it in 2009 in New York for the album Joy) a rock anthem. I love this version -- it jams at the end...the "band" remember is Trey on drums, Trey on guitar(s), Trey on bass, Trey on keys, Trey on vocals...etc... Multi-tracking heaven. Maybe I'm singing somewhere in there...
